Brief Explanations
- GeoGebra is a tool for visualizing geometric concepts, and the Pythagorean Theorem is about right - triangle geometric relationships.
- The converse of the Pythagorean Theorem is used to check if a triangle is a right triangle by verifying the side - length relationship.
